Learn to distinguish types of carbonate reservoirs, how to diagnose pore types to map reservoir flow units; learn relationships between pore types, reservoir petrophysics, and production characteristics

Explore arrow_forwardNature and origin of carbonate rocks
Carbonate rock properties
Carbonate reservoir properties
Carbonate depositional and stratigraphic sequences
Analysis of carbonate reservoirs by pore type (depositional, diagenetic, and fracture)
Diagnostic techniques for analysis of unknown pore systems in carbonate reservoirs
Engineers, geoscientists, operating personnel, other actual or potential asset team members
Basic knowledge of geological concepts and language, some experience in exploration - development projects
